In the US job market, recruiters spend seconds scanning a resume. They look for impact (metrics), clear tech or domain skills, and education. This guide helps you build an ATS-friendly Associate SEO Analyst resume that passes filters used by top US companies. Use US Letter size, one page for under 10 years experience, and no photo.

What US Hiring Managers Look For in a Associate SEO Analyst Resume
When reviewing Associate SEO Analyst candidates, recruiters and hiring managers in the US focus on a few critical areas. Making these elements clear and easy to find on your resume will improve your chances of moving to the interview stage.
- Relevant experience and impact in Associate SEO Analyst or closely related roles.
- Clear, measurable achievements (metrics, scope, outcomes) rather than duties.
- Skills and keywords that match the job description and ATS requirements.
- Professional formatting and no spelling or grammar errors.
- Consistency between your resume, LinkedIn, and application.

A Day in the Life
My day often starts with analyzing website traffic and keyword rankings using tools like Google Analytics and SEMrush to identify areas for improvement. I then collaborate with content writers and web developers on-page optimization, ensuring keywords are effectively integrated into website copy and metadata. A significant portion of my time is spent conducting keyword research, analyzing competitor strategies, and identifying new opportunities. Regular meetings with the marketing team to discuss campaign performance and strategize for future SEO efforts are also crucial. I also create reports detailing SEO performance, highlighting key metrics, and providing actionable recommendations. Finally, I keep up to date with the latest SEO trends and algorithm updates.
